Bitcoin mining company Bitfarms fired interim President and CEO Geoffrey Morphy, who filed a $27M lawsuit for breach of contract and wrongful dismissal. Bitfarms Chairman and co-founder Nicolas Bonta assumes the interim role. The company plans to appoint a new CEO soon and report Q1 financial results on May 15. Shares experienced a 6.65% decline after the news. Bitfarms faces challenges including elevated energy prices, competition, and the impact of the "halving" update.
